Luscious Black Forest Fudge Squares

Indulge in these rich and fudgy bars layered with bursts of cherry flavor and a light whipped topping. A modern twist on a classic Black Forest dessert that’s perfect for gatherings or a decadent treat at home.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ings: 16 servings
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American
Calories: 250

Ingredients
  

  • 1 cup unsalted butter cubed
  • 8 ounces semisweet chocolate chips
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• ¾ cup packed brown sugar
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• ½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up cherries pitted and chopped (fresh or frozen)
  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ream
  • 2 tablespoons powdered sugar

Method
 

  1. Preheat oven to 325°F (163°C). Line a 9×13-inch baking pan with parchment paper, leaving an overhang for easy removal.
  2. Set a heatproof bowl over simmering water. Add butter and chocolate chips, stirring until completely melted and smooth. Remove from heat and let cool slightly.
  3. Whisk in granulated sugar and brown sugar until well combined. Add eggs one at a time, mixing thoroughly after each, then stir in vanilla.
  4. Sift flour, cocoa powder, and salt over the chocolate mixture. Fold gently until just combined—avoid overmixing to keep bars fudgy.
  5. Fold in chopped cherries, reserving a small handful for the top.
  6. Spread batter into the prepared pan. Sprinkle reserved cherries on top. Bake for 28–32 minutes, until edges are set but the center still jiggles slightly.
  7. Allow bars to cool completely in the pan. Meanwhile, whip heavy cream with powdered sugar until soft peaks form.
  8. Use the parchment overhang to lift bars from the pan. Spread the whipped cream evenly across the top and chill for at least 1 hour before slicing into squares.

Special Tips

  • Keep the melted chocolate mixture under 110°F to prevent scrambling the eggs.
  • Use frozen cherries straight from the freezer—they stay firmer and won’t bleed into the batter.
  • Chill the bars thoroughly before slicing for clean, sharp edges.
  • Add a teaspoon of cherry liqueur or espresso powder to the chocolate for an extra flavor boost.
